jon, tico, dave and richie was asked during an interview with a swedish magazine (called slitz...) which was their worst album and they all agreed that 7800 farenheit was their worst album so far...

now to my opinion!
some of the songs on farenheit are great and some of them are worthless! the hardest part is the night, in and out of love, tokyo road and so on are good tracks but king of the mountain, SUCK!

I think that most of the songs on Farenheit are songs that didn't make it onto the first album. I mean the first album is damn good I think. Nearly as good as Bounce is, I'd say, and although Bounce isn't great it is pretty good. It's just that we're used to such a high standard from Bon Jovi.

I think Tokyo Road, In and Out Of Love, and I Don't Wanna Fall Into The Fire are good songs though. It's all on taste at the end of the day. The guys certainly got it right the third time though, and it seems Desmond Child was a great investment.
